Hope Tourism Commission

The Hope Tourism Commission met on Tuesday March 11th.  The minutes were approved and the budget was discussed.  One of the commission members raised the concern that revenue is down.  The commission discussed baseball and softball season.  There was some discussion about concessions during the ball games.

The tourism commission discussed Christmas decorations.  Purchasing new lighted wreaths for the poles downtown could cost up to $500 per decoration.  It was recommended to just wrap lights around the poles instead of purchasing new wreaths.

The meeting was then adjourned.
